BWA teams continue work to restore water

by Barbados Today
1 min read
A+A-
Reset

The BWA thanks everyone for their patience as our teams continue to work with the Barbados Light & Power to have the pumping stations fully restored to electrical power from the grid.

So far many of our pumping stations are online. However, we have some pockets in our distribution systems that are still to be fully charged. These include some areas in St Lucy, St Thomas, St John, St Joseph and Christ Church.

Most of the elevated areas may still not be receiving a pipe-borne supply.

Our water tanker crews are fully engaged servicing customers and refilling the community tanks. Customers are advised that there may be delays due to heavy demand.

Kindly continue to report any service outages to our Reps at 434-4292 or via our Facebook and Instagram pages.

Please stay safe.
